Types of Arrowstreet Capital Internships
Alright, let's talk about the different types of Arrowstreet Capital internships you might encounter. While the specific roles can vary from year to year, here's a general idea of what to expect, so you can tailor your application to match your skills and interests. Typically, you'll find internships in several key areas.
Firstly, there are research internships. These are perfect if you love diving deep into data and developing trading models. As a research intern, you'll work on projects that involve analyzing market data, identifying patterns, and building and testing new investment strategies. This often involves a lot of programming (think Python, C++, etc.), statistical analysis, and a deep understanding of financial markets. You'll be working closely with experienced researchers, learning the ins and outs of quantitative finance, and contributing to the firm's overall investment process. The goal is to discover new ways to make money, and you'll play a crucial role in that discovery! Then, there are data science internships. If you're passionate about data and enjoy extracting valuable insights from it, this might be the one for you. In this role, you'll focus on collecting, cleaning, and analyzing large datasets to identify trends and patterns that can inform investment decisions. This will likely involve working with big data technologies, machine learning algorithms, and data visualization tools.
On the other hand, you could see opportunities for software engineering internships. If you have a knack for coding and a passion for building robust and scalable systems, this would be a great fit. Software engineering interns typically work on developing and maintaining the firm's trading platforms, data infrastructure, and other critical systems. You'll use your coding skills to create tools that automate tasks, improve efficiency, and support the firm's investment strategies. Also, there are quantitative strategy internships, which is where you get to combine both research and data science. In this role, you'll get to analyze data, build models, and contribute to the firm's strategies. You can also see trading internships, where you can get the chance to be on the front line of the trading process. How to Apply for an Arrowstreet Capital Internship
Okay, so you're totally stoked about applying for an Arrowstreet Capital internship? Awesome! Let's get down to the nitty-gritty of the application process. It's important to be prepared, so let’s go through the steps.
First things first: Where do you apply? Typically, Arrowstreet Capital posts its internship openings on its website and on various job boards like LinkedIn, Indeed, and university career portals. Keep an eye out for these postings, and be ready to pounce when they go live. The application process usually involves submitting your resume, a cover letter, and possibly a transcript. Make sure your resume is up-to-date and tailored to the role you're applying for. Highlight any relevant coursework, projects, and skills. Your cover letter is your chance to shine and tell your story. It's where you can showcase your passion for quantitative finance, explain why you're a great fit for Arrowstreet, and detail your unique experiences and strengths. Don't just regurgitate your resume; use this space to tell a compelling story.
Make sure to research the company and the specific role! Understanding what Arrowstreet Capital does and what the internship entails will help you tailor your application. Show that you understand the firm's investment philosophy and the type of work you'll be doing. Pay close attention to the skills and qualifications they're looking for, and make sure to highlight those in your application. Before you submit your application, proofread everything! Spelling and grammatical errors can make a bad impression, so take the time to review your resume, cover letter, and any other materials you submit. You want to present yourself as a polished, professional candidate. The firm often has a multi-stage interview process. This can involve phone screens, in-person interviews, and technical assessments.
Be prepared to answer questions about your technical skills, your understanding of finance, and your problem-solving abilities. Practice answering common interview questions, and be ready to discuss your past experiences and how they relate to the internship. Also, you may need to take a technical assessment. Brush up on your programming skills (Python, C++, etc.) and your knowledge of statistics and finance. Be prepared to solve problems and demonstrate your analytical abilities. And finally, network! Connect with current Arrowstreet Capital employees on LinkedIn, and reach out to them to learn more about their experiences and get some insider tips. Networking can be a great way to learn about the company and the internship program, and it can also help you stand out from the crowd.
